Comprehensive Services and Specialties
Let's get down to brass tacks. What exactly does the Dallas VA Medical Center offer? Well, prepare to be impressed! This place is like a one-stop shop for healthcare. They offer everything from primary care to some pretty specialized services. For instance, they provide medical, surgical, and psychiatric services. They cover pretty much the whole spectrum of medical needs. There's a strong focus on mental health services because, you know, mental well-being is super important. The center has a dedicated team of professionals who provide counseling, therapy, and support for veterans dealing with PTSD, depression, anxiety, and other mental health challenges.
Then there's the rehabilitation services. They help veterans recover from injuries and illnesses and get back to their daily lives. The Dallas VA also has a fantastic pharmacy. They offer a comprehensive range of medications, and they make it easy to refill prescriptions. The facility has advanced diagnostic imaging capabilities, including X-rays, CT scans, and MRIs, so they can diagnose conditions quickly and accurately. The hospital has a strong focus on research, participating in clinical trials and studies that aim to improve veteran healthcare. They have many specialty clinics and programs such as audiology, cardiology, dermatology, and more. Location, Contact Info, and How to Get There
Okay, so where exactly is this healthcare haven located? The main Dallas VA Medical Center is at 4500 S Lancaster Rd, Dallas, TX 75216. To make sure you're fully in the know, you should check their website and get the most current information. You can find the contact details on the VA website. They also usually have a section with detailed directions, including information on public transportation options.
Navigating to the medical center is usually pretty straightforward. If you're driving, the center is easily accessible from major highways and roads in Dallas. They usually have ample parking available for patients and visitors. Now, if you're leaning towards public transportation, you're in luck. Dallas has a decent public transit system, and there are bus routes that serve the VA Medical Center. It's a great option if you want to avoid traffic or don't feel like driving. Just hop on a bus, and you are good to go! They also have accessible parking and entrances to ensure that everyone can access the facility. Community-Based Outpatient Clinics (CBOCs)
What are these CBOCs, and why are they important? CBOCs are essentially smaller clinics located in various communities around North Texas. They're designed to make it easier for veterans to access care without having to travel to the main Dallas VA Medical Center. They offer a variety of services, like primary care, mental health services, and more.
These clinics bring healthcare closer to home, so veterans don't have to travel far. CBOCs allow veterans to receive care without the hassle of a long commute. Mental Health Services at the Dallas VA Medical Center
Mental health is a super important aspect of overall well-being. The Dallas VA Medical Center takes this seriously and offers a comprehensive range of mental health services. They provide counseling, therapy, and support for veterans dealing with PTSD, depression, anxiety, and other mental health challenges. They have a whole team of mental health professionals who are experts in helping veterans.
The VA is committed to helping veterans cope with challenges. The main goal is to improve the quality of life for veterans. They recognize that mental health is a key component of overall well-being. Services are also available for substance use disorders. They are dedicated to supporting veterans through their mental health journeys. The Dallas VA Medical Center offers individual therapy, group therapy, and support groups. They also offer medication management.
